Extraction and Isolation of Natural Organic Compounds from Plant Leaves Using Ionic Liquids,from sweet potato leaves, and neral and geranial (which combine to form citral) from lemon myrtle leaves were performed. Ionic liquids can achieve extraction rates greater than those achieved with water and other organic solvents...
